1. France: The Heart of Romance and Culture

France is the ideal place to begin your European journey. It's home to iconic landmarks, world-class art, and a food culture that’s hard to beat.

Top Attractions:

  • Eiffel Tower and Louvre Museum (Paris)

  • Palace of Versailles

  • French Riviera (Nice, Cannes)

  • Wine regions like Bordeaux and Burgundy

Must-Try Experiences:

  • Sip espresso in a Parisian café

  • Take a Seine River cruise

  • Visit Monet’s gardens in Giverny

France offers a perfect balance of history, beauty, and modern city life, making it a great first stop on your Europe trip.


2. Italy: Art, History, and Pasta

Italy is a must-visit for lovers of history, food, and architecture. From the ancient ruins of Rome to the canals of Venice, every city is a masterpiece.

Top Attractions:

  • Colosseum and Vatican City (Rome)

  • Venice canals and gondola rides

  • Florence’s Duomo and Uffizi Gallery

  • Amalfi Coast for scenic coastal beauty

Don’t Miss:

  • Authentic pizza in Naples

  • Tuscany wine tours

  • Day trip to Pompeii


3. Switzerland: Alpine Beauty and Scenic Railways

If you're dreaming of snow-capped mountains, pristine lakes, and postcard-perfect towns, Switzerland is the place for you.

Top Attractions:

  • Jungfraujoch and Interlaken

  • Lake Geneva and Montreux

  • Matterhorn and Zermatt

  • Swiss Chocolate Factory tours

Unique Experiences:

  • Ride the Glacier Express scenic train

  • Try Swiss fondue with mountain views

  • Boat ride on Lake Lucerne

Though Switzerland is on the pricier side, it delivers unmatched natural beauty that adds serenity and adventure to your Europe trip.

5. Germany: Castles, Beer, and Urban Cool

Germany combines modern cities with fairy-tale castles and centuries-old traditions. It’s efficient, clean, and well connected by train.

Top Cities:

  • Berlin: Street art, WWII history, and nightlife

  • Munich: Oktoberfest and Bavarian charm

  • Heidelberg: Romantic old town and castle

Don’t Miss:

  • Neuschwanstein Castle (inspired Disney’s castle)

  • Rhine River cruises

  • Christmas markets in winter

Germany is ideal for both urban explorers and nature lovers. Plus, its central location makes it a great base to travel elsewhere in Europe.

6. Netherlands: Bikes, Canals, and Tulips

The Netherlands is compact, scenic, and welcoming—perfect for beginners in Europe.

Top Attractions:

  • Amsterdam’s canals and Anne Frank House

  • Zaanse Schans windmill village

  • Tulip fields at Keukenhof (spring)

Other Highlights:

  • Bicycle tours through the countryside

  • Visit Van Gogh and Rijksmuseum

  • Explore quaint towns like Giethoorn and Utrecht

The laid-back vibe of the Netherlands makes it one of the easiest and most enjoyable countries to visit on your Europe trip.


7. Spain: Festivals, Flamenco, and Sun-Soaked Cities

Spain offers vibrant culture, diverse cities, and rich history, all set against a backdrop of Mediterranean charm.

Top Cities:

  • Barcelona: Gaudí’s architecture and beaches

  • Madrid: Art museums and royal palaces

  • Seville: Flamenco shows and Gothic cathedrals

Must-Do:

  • Watch a live flamenco performance

  • Enjoy tapas and sangria in a local bar

  • Attend La Tomatina or Running of the Bulls (seasonal)

Spain’s mix of culture and nightlife is ideal for younger travelers or couples seeking a fun and dynamic experience.

8. Czech Republic: Affordable Charm in Central Europe

Prague, the capital of the Czech Republic, is one of Europe’s most beautiful cities and a budget-friendly option for first-timers.

Top Attractions:

  • Prague Castle and Charles Bridge

  • Old Town Square and Astronomical Clock

  • Day trips to Kutná Hora and Český Krumlov

Why Visit:

  • Great food and beer culture

  • Affordable hotels and restaurants

  • Rich medieval architecture

It’s a compact city that feels like a fairy tale—perfect for walking tours and Instagram-worthy moments.
